Advanced users can modify %APPDATA%\Razer\Synapse3\DeviceProfiles\ JSON files. Profiles created on Windows 10 can be copied to Windows 7 (same Synapse 3 version required). This allows macro configuration without GUI, but requires reverse-engineering.

Run Windows 10 in a VM (VMware with USB passthrough) to configure Razer peripherals, then save settings to device onboard memory (if available). Devices without onboard memory (e.g., Razer Cynosa Lite) revert to default on host OS.
